This week on HK shenanigans, the government decided to use their swanky emergency alert system (which reportedly costed 150 million HKD) to send everyone in the city an emergency alert to their mobile phones. Was a rogue Russian nuclear missile on the way to kill us all? Did someone escape their 5-star staycation at the luxurious resort of Tsing Yi isolation facility? Is there a hamster on the run? We also get into our HK pet peeves, why Vivek hates the outdoors and why we don't fact-check anything we say.
